Methanol
A simple alcohol with the formula CH3OH, known for being a volatile, colorless, and flammable liquid.
Base
A substance that can accept protons or release hydroxide ions in aqueous solutions.
pKa
A quantitative measurement that describes the acidity of a substance, specifically the negative log of the acid dissociation constant (Ka).
Acid Strength
A measure of the propensity of a compound to donate a proton (H+) in an aqueous solution, often quantified by the acid dissociation constant (Ka).
